Tesla is at the forefront of developing humanoid robots, known as Optimus, on a large scale to revolutionize automation in manufacturing and material handling. We leverage advanced AI for highly adaptable and autonomous operation.

As part of our Optimus Hardware Validation team, we're seeking an exceptional test and validation engineer to design and implement comprehensive tests at sub-system and system levels for actuator validation. You'll develop innovative methodologies to ensure the reliability, performance, and safety of our cutting-edge actuators. This highly cross-functional role involves collaborating with design engineers, software developers, and firmware engineers to create efficient testing that delivers optimal results in minimal time.

You will take direction from a senior engineer, while assuming full responsibility over the tests you design and run, providing summaries directly to teams. The ideal candidate solid background in mechatronic and/or electric engineering, including low voltage and power distribution systems, and an understanding of electromechanical or robotic systems. Your ability to create effective test plans and scripts is crucial, along with understanding potential mechanical and electrical failures and their root causes.  If you are passionate about robotics and possess the drive to tackle these technical challenges head-on, we invite you to be part of our team.

The Role

  • Design, develop, and execute design validation and reliability tests for actuators in system and sub-system level
  • Identify risks and failure modes of actuator designs by applying first principles thinking and scientific methodologies and collaborate with design partners to drive changes
  • Design and build custom test setups and fixtures to make validation efficient, modular and repeatable
  • Drive reliable collection of high-quality test data, analyze, and interpret test results, present findings, and guide failure analysis
